diff --git a/.github/workflows/e2e-run.yml b/.github/workflows/e2e-run.yml index c9188a1e8..e458bbdb1 100644 --- a/.github/workflows/e2e-run.yml +++ b/.github/workflows/e2e-run.yml @@ -21,7 +21,8 @@ jobs: build: runs-on: ubuntu-latest steps: - - uses: actions/checkout@v4 + - name: Checkout + uses: actions/checkout@v4 with: token: ${{ github.token }} ref: ${{ inputs.sha }} @@ -62,11 +63,19 @@ jobs: needs: build steps: - - uses: actions/checkout@v4 + - name: Checkout + uses: actions/checkout@v4 with: token: ${{ github.token }} ref: ${{ inputs.sha }} + - name: Set up JDK + uses: actions/setup-java@v3 + with: + java-version: '17' + distribution: 'zulu' + cache: 'maven' + - name: Download maven artifacts uses: actions/download-artifact@v4 with: @@ -87,7 +96,6 @@ jobs: uses: ScribeMD/docker-cache@0.5.0 with: key: docker-${{ runner.os }}-${{ hashFiles('./e2e-tests/selenoid/selenoid-ci.yaml', './documentation/compose/e2e-tests.yaml') }} - # TODO always a cache miss due to ghcr.io/kafbat/kafka-ui:latest ? - name: Compose up id: compose_app